Welcome aboard. FeedWarden validates podcast feeds for the Castlereach network, and load is spiky: most publishers push new episodes within the same two-hour morning window. Each validation fetches the feed, checks enclosures, and optionally probes audio headers, so outbound connections are our real constraint, not CPU. We cap concurrent fetches per host to stay polite, and queue the rest with a generous timeout. Before changing any limits, talk to Priya on the platform side. The current constants are as follows.

constants for yaduf-fahag:
BUDGETS = {
    "kelix": 528,
    "briwyn": 734,
}

Capacity note for the Hollowfen backfill scheduler. Nightly window runs 01:00–05:00; support should expect elevated DB load then. Each tenant gets a fixed job slot count; overflow defers to the next night automatically, no ticket needed. Escalate only if the same backfill defers three nights running. Scheduler limits are set as follows.

tuning constants:
RATE_LIMITS = {
    "istox": 465,
    "wendor": 846,
    "novvan": 466,
    "julok": 655,
    "sorax": 651,
    "belath": 752,
    "druax": 1007,
}

Renamed setting: `REBUILD_HOOK_TOKEN` is now `QUILLPRESS_INCREMENTAL_SECRET`. Support should know the rename happened because incremental rebuilds no longer go through the old webhook relay; the Marrowfield build farm now verifies rebuild requests directly, and the previous name caused confusion with the unrelated full-rebuild hook. Customers on 3.7 or earlier are unaffected. For 3.8 upgrades, the old variable is read once, logged with a deprecation warning, then ignored. Update each site's env file by adding the new entry on the next line.

secret setting of tajof-bahif: COURIER_KEY3=65d